VISITOR POLICY — Interview Suite

All candidate interviews at Fennick & Rowe take place in the Cobalt Room on level 3, our designated secure interview space. New starters hosting interviews must collect visitors from reception personally, sign them in, and remain with them at all times. Phones and laptops belonging to visitors stay in the lockers outside the room. The Cobalt Room door is keypad-controlled; staff hosting a session should use the code provided here.

door code, hahop-bawif: bdg-B-76

## FD Leak Hunt Tuning

The Corvel gateway leaks descriptors under a specific reconnect pattern; until the fix lands, we run a watchdog that samples open FDs and restarts the worker past a threshold. If you're paged, check the sample log first — a slow climb is the known leak, a spike is something new. The watchdog's sampling interval, restart threshold, and cooldown are configured with the values below.

tuning table, kajeg-taweg:
WEIGHTS = {
    "druox": 32,
    "quenix": 604,
    "wenax": 801,
}

Their contract renews in fourteen months, and procurement signals suggest they are evaluating alternatives. Department heads should assume no single replacement account exists at this scale; mitigation requires broadening the mid-market pipeline and reducing fixed costs tied to the Ostrand production line at Kevenmoor. Please review the dependency matrix before the next planning cycle. The confidential mitigation plan is recorded below.

confidential, kahop-yahap: Project Weniel slips by six weeks because of the staffing delay.

Handover — FD leak hunt, Marrowpipe gateway

For review before I'm out: the leaked descriptors trace to the retry path in the Marrowpipe connection pool; sockets survive a failed handshake. My instrumented build is on the tracing host, with full lsof captures attached to the branch. The host's diagnostic account is sealed overnight. To unseal it tomorrow, use the recovery passphrase below.

strongbox words: druath-quenael